WordPress致命错误,常见原因与快速修复指南

来自:素雅营销研究院

头像 方知笔记
2025年05月28日 05:19

WordPress作为全球最流行的内容管理系统(CMS),虽然功能强大且易于使用,但在运行过程中偶尔会遇到“致命错误”(Fatal Error)。这类错误可能导致网站无法访问,严重影响用户体验和业务运营。本文将介绍WordPress致命错误的常见原因及解决方法,帮助您快速恢复网站正常运行。

一、WordPress致命错误的常见原因

  1. 插件冲突 安装或更新插件时,如果插件代码与WordPress核心或其他插件不兼容,可能会触发致命错误。

  2. 主题兼容性问题 使用未适配当前WordPress版本的主题,或主题文件损坏,可能导致网站崩溃。

  3. PHP版本过低 WordPress需要较新版本的PHP支持,如果服务器PHP版本过低,可能无法正常运行。

  4. 内存限制不足 当PHP内存分配不足时,WordPress可能因资源耗尽而崩溃。

  5. 核心文件损坏 手动修改WordPress核心文件或更新失败,可能导致系统文件损坏。

二、如何修复WordPress致命错误

方法1:启用调试模式

wp-config.php文件中添加以下代码,查看具体错误信息:

define('WP_DEBUG', true);
define('WP_DEBUG_LOG', true);
define('WP_DEBUG_DISPLAY', false);

方法2:禁用插件或切换主题

  1. 通过FTP或主机管理面板进入wp-content目录。
  2. 重命名plugins文件夹(如改为plugins_old)以禁用所有插件。
  3. 如果问题解决,逐个启用插件排查冲突源。
  4. 类似地,可更换默认主题(如Twenty Twenty-Four)测试是否由主题引起。

方法3:更新PHP版本

联系主机提供商,将PHP版本升级至WordPress推荐版本(目前建议PHP 8.0+)。

方法4:增加内存限制

wp-config.php中添加:

define('WP_MEMORY_LIMIT', '256M');

方法5:重新安装WordPress核心文件

下载最新版WordPress,替换除wp-contentwp-config.php外的所有文件。

三、预防措施

  • 定期备份网站(数据库+文件)。
  • 在本地或测试环境更新插件/主题后再部署到生产环境。
  • 使用受信任的插件和主题,避免破解版软件。

通过以上方法,大多数致命错误均可解决。如问题仍存在,建议联系专业开发者或WordPress支持论坛获取进一步帮助。